The 4PADEL network has launched the construction of its future complex in Mérignac in the Bordeaux metropolitan area, with a clear ambition: to offer the largest site dedicated to padel in the metropolitan area from its opening scheduled for next August.

 An indoor 14-track complex  

Located at the corner of Avenue Jacqueline Auriol and Rue André Dousse, the future  4PADEL Bordeaux Mérignac  will take place on a plot of  10.000m² , with a building of  4.500 m² entirely dedicated to indoor practice .

The site will count  14 indoor padel courts , a volume that immediately positions it among the most important complexes in the region. This capacity will allow it to accommodate:

  • as  nationally sanctioned tournaments 
  • as  FFT federal competitions 
  • amateur and professional events

 An architecture inspired by the Parc des Princes 

The architectural project, entrusted to  Sylvain Gantier It stands out with a strong visual identity. The building's facade is directly inspired by that of the Parc des Princes, with a modern structure blending clean lines and contemporary materials.

 A comprehensive offering: sports, business, and user experience 

Beyond the game, the complex will offer a broader experience, designed to diversify its uses:

  •  “Latest generation” video system  for analysis and dissemination
  •  Seminar room of 200 m²  for companies
  •  Terrace of 80 m²  for events and receptions

The Mérignac project is part of 4PADEL's overall strategy, which is expanding its presence across the country. It already has locations in several major cities.

With  14 indoor tracks With its event spaces and distinctive architecture, the Mérignac complex aims to become a  central location for padel in Nouvelle-Aquitaine .
